Merion Road Capital Management, an investment advisor, released its Q1 2026 Investor Letter earlier this month. The firm reported that its Merion Road Small Cap Fund gained 3.1% in the first quarter, outperforming the Russell 2000, which rose 0.9% over the same period. However, its long-only large-cap portfolio declined 3.7% amid broader market weakness reflected in the S&P 500. The performance in the small-cap fund was supported by strong contributions from holdings, driven by accelerating aerospace demand and margin expansion. The firm continues to position itself around long-term tailwinds in aerospace, defense, and advanced technologies, citing rising global military spending, ongoing geopolitical tensions, and increasing demand for mission-critical systems as key drivers shaping its constructive outlook. Within the letter, the firm specifically discussed Honeywell International’s spin-off plans, noting that the separation of its automation and aerospace businesses could unlock significant shareholder value. Merion Road Capital Management views the restructuring as a potential catalyst for upside, particularly as the company refocuses on core growth areas. The Merion Road Capital Management letter reflects a growing market narrative around corporate restructurings in the industrial sector. Honeywell International’s spin-off plans, announced earlier this year, could allow each standalone entity to focus on its specific operational strengths and capital allocation priorities. Analysts broadly agree that such separations have historically led to improved margins and sharper strategic focus, though the exact timing and execution risks remain. The firm's small-cap fund performance suggests concentrated bets in aerospace and defense are paying off amid elevated global tensions. However, the large-cap portfolio’s decline indicates that even well-positioned holdings face headwinds from macroeconomic uncertainty. Investors may consider that spin-offs often take 12–18 months to complete, and near-term volatility from market conditions could persist. Merion Road’s constructive stance on advanced technologies aligns with broader sector trends, including increased defense budgets and commercial aerospace recovery. The fund’s ability to outperform the Russell 2000 by a significant margin in Q1 suggests its thesis is resonating with market participants, but the long-only large-cap drag underscores the importance of diversification across market caps.
